I was lucky enough to get a treadmill to play with this year. I was planning on a walking zombie (snagged in barbed wire) but the movements came out very rapture looking. I'd made a very simple dragon face from a ATV fender years ago and when I ran across it in a pile I decided to res the dragon. I have to add some wing bones and cloth them as well as decide what paint color (trying for tiger/camo striped)(rather than all green or red). I have to reattach the arm as I was showing it off in the dark and hadn't double nutted the arms yet. I can't capture videos and pics don't do it all justice but also just wanted to show how nice this controller (in bag, been raining) laid down onto the tread and keeps the weight on the friction drive tires.
I added the skellys and the arms lift as the dragon head raises. The wings also move back and forth with the head rise. As for the armature, it's made with whatever I have on hand, lol. It ain't pretty but she works and under the black lights all the ugly goes away 8^) On a sour note when I was wheeling it under the trees and into the yard (I forgot it a big hinge) and as I leaned it forward to get under a branch I watched (in horror) as it did a 6' face plant into the ground cracking it's face in half. Bummed me out bad...until I went back out and looked at it and thought, it's a ghost dragon, it's dead and that crack is what killed it 8^o I made two arrows and inserted them into face and neck and have a small sword I'll add soon.
